What the agency is buying

The Department of Defense is seeking quotes for the repair of Water Tower #8 at Keesler Air Force Base in Biloxi, Mississippi. This is a Request for Quotation (RFQ) for commercial services.

This opportunity is specifically set aside for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ses. Firms in the construction category with relevant experience in water infrastructure repair should consider this bid.

Key dates and deadlines

The solicitation was published on August 27, 2026. A site visit was held on August 27, 2026, at 2:00 PM CST. Questions regarding the solicitation were due by 12:00 PM CDT on September 1, 2026.

All quotes must be submitted by the deadline of September 15, 2026, at 12:00 PM ET. It is important to acknowledge all amendments to the solicitation, if any, when submitting your price in Section B.

Who this opportunity suits

This opportunity is suitable for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Businesses (SDVOSB) with expertise in construction, particularly in repairing water infrastructure. Vendors must also meet CMMC Level 1 self-assessment requirements, as referenced in clauses 252.204-7021 and 252.204-7025.

Firms should be prepared to address the CMMC Level 1 requirements and ensure their proposal preparation aligns with Section L and evaluation factors in Section M.
